Job Responsibilities

  • Apply the nursing process of assessment, planning, implementation, evaluation and discharge needs of patient/family/significant other.
  • Incorporate Core Concepts of Patient- and Family-Centered Care (PFCC) in practice.
  • Recognize the impact of nursing care and patient/family partnerships on patient outcomes.
  • Partner with and utilize patient/family input and goals in planning care.
  • Provide quality care that meets or exceeds expectations based on core measures and patient experience.
  • Assist individuals considering their special, age-related and cultural-related needs.
  • Recognize and utilize the roles of the interdisciplinary team and patient/family care partners.
  • Delegate appropriate tasks.
  • Demonstrate knowledge and competently perform technical procedures and use equipment properly.
  • Document in the patient record in a timely, accurate, and concise manner.
  • Develop teaching strategies for patient/family and document education appropriately.
  • Demonstrate leadership and responsibility for personal education, mentoring peers, and educating patients and families.
  • Stay updated with health system initiatives, incorporating evidence-based practice and research.
  • Complete a self-appraisal including professional goals annually and conduct peer reviews.
  • Participate in department-based activities, staff meetings, and committees.
  • Actively participate in hand-offs of care involving the patient, family, and partners in care.
  • Embrace and understand cultural traditions and lore of the community served.
